The special exhibit Sharks! opens, featuring 15 of the world's 360 shark species. The Aquarium's most popular exhibit to date aims to dispel the myth of sharks as mindless eating machines. It emphasizes both the vital role sharks play in the ocean ecosystem and the threats they face from overfishing. Giving people a better appreciation of their beauty may be a step toward the kind of conservation efforts needed to safeguard sharks in the wild. |
